Focuses on an extraordinary group of working class housewives from Love Canal, New York who took on the government and the chemical industry in the 70s. With no training or support, they got the President himself to move their families from homes built on lots where massive amounts of toxic chemicals had been dumped.

Broad Green Pictures is continuing their push into developing in-house projects, picking up John Lahr’s Tennessee Williams: Mad Pilgrimage Of The Flesh with sights to adapt. The biopic will center on the life of the famed playwright, who wrote iconic works such as A Streetcar Named Desire.
Centers on the life and death of famed playwright Tennessee Williams, who wrote iconic works such as A Streetcar Named Desire, Cat On A Hot Tin Roof, The Glass Menagerie, and countless others.
